Melbourne, FL – Florida is experiencing unprecedented heat as record-breaking nighttime temperatures were tied or broken on August 7 in Sanford, Orlando, and Leesburg. Melbourne residents are bracing for continued high temperatures in the days ahead.

According to the US National Weather Service in Melbourne, Sanford recorded an all-time warmest low temperature of 83°F, surpassing the previous record of 81°F set in August 2023. Orlando tied its monthly warmest low temperature at 81°F, and Leesburg matched its all-time warmest low temperature at 82°F.
